freqtrade

查看Freqtrade可以加载的所有策略(正确文件夹中的所有策略)的列表。它还会包含一个用于标识潜在问题的"status"字段。

freqtrade list-strategies

下载配置中的历史数据

freqtrade download-data --timeframes 5m

回测

freqtrade backtesting --strategy BackStrategy --timerange 20250101-20250226

启动web服务

freqtrade webserver

指标含义
三重指数移动平均线(TEMA)的作用
TEMA 是一种平滑指标,用于减少价格数据中的噪声,同时保持对趋势变化的敏感性。
它通过三次应用指数平滑来实现这一点,公式如下:
TEMA = 3 * EMA(close, timeperiod) - 3 * EMA(EMA(close, timeperiod), timeperiod) + EMA(EMA(EMA(close, timeperiod), timeperiod), timeperiod)
TEMA 在金融交易中常用于识别趋势方向和生成交易信号。

### 安装 FreqTrade 的方法 #### 在 Linux 上安装 FreqTrade 为了在Linux环境中部署Freqtrade,需先确保Python环境已准备好。推荐使用虚拟环境来管理依赖项。创建并激活虚拟环境之后,通过pip工具安装Freqtrade: ```bash python3 -m venv my_freqtrade_venv source my_freqtrade_venv/bin/activate pip install freqtrade ``` 完成上述操作后,可以验证安装是否成功以及查看当前版本号。 #### 在 macOS 上安装 FreqTrade 对于macOS用户来说,同样建议利用Homebrew简化软件包管理和编译过程。首先更新Homebrew至最新状态,接着执行以下指令获取官方发布的稳定版Freqtrade: ```bash brew update && brew upgrade pip install freqtrade ``` 这会自动处理所有必要的依赖关系,并使命令行界面下的`freqtrade`可用[^1]。 #### 在 Windows 上安装 FreqTrade Windows平台上的安装流程略有差异。考虑到兼容性和性能因素,强烈建议采用WSL2(Windows Subsystem for Linux version 2)作为运行基础。一旦设置了合适的子系统,就可以参照前述针对Linux系统的指导来进行设置。另一种方式则是借助Docker容器化技术,在此之前要依照特定说明完成Docker Desktop的配置工作[^2]。 #### 使用 Docker 部署 FreqTrade 无论是在哪个平台上,如果已经正确安装了Docker,则可以通过拉取预构建镜像快速启动Freqtrade实例。这种方式不仅能够绕过繁琐的手动搭建环节,而且有助于保持开发测试的一致性。 ```bash docker pull freqtradecom/freqtrade:latest docker run --rm -v $(pwd):/freqtrade/user_data freqtradecom/freqtrade:latest create-userdir user_data/ ``` 以上命令将下载最新的Freqtrade Docker映像文件,并初始化一个新的用户目录用于存储策略和其他个性化资料。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值